what do 10, 25, 50, and 125 have in common

they are all divisible by 5, in other words, they are all multiples of 5

All of those numbers are . . .

-- real numbers
-- rational numbers
-- integers
-- natural numbers
-- positive numbers
-- equal to or greater than 10
-- equal to or less than 125
-- multiples of  5
-- factors of  250  and of all its multiples
